  1. SC-214 Sub Group 2 Report to the PlenaryOctober 2-4, 2007 Gregg Anderson, FAA, ATC Comm. Services Data Communications Program

  2. Overview • SG-2 charged with creating SPR’s for: • DO-290 Services DLIC, DCL, ACL, ACM, AMC, & D-ATIS in the context of required means of communication • COTRAC, D-TAXI & FLIPINT in the context of required & not required means of communication • Held 3 meetings in DC July, August & Sept. • Planned for July/August & realized needed an extra meeting and squeezed in Sept • ~ 47 respondents on the SG-2 email list • Actual attendance more in the teens

  3. Overview • Largely concentrated on D-TAXI & COTRAC OSED’s. • D-TAXI took a lot longer than planned to get going • Number of messages • Number of “sub services” e.g. CTOT • Issues when use is inappropriate e.g. runway crossings • COTRAC work headed us into a new area • Do we have a need to define a “middle ground” environment relative to safety & performance

  4. Future Plans • Finish COTRAC, then FLIPINT then back through 290 services in the next context(s) • Continue monthly meetings IAW the Plenary defined document development schedule

  5. SC-206/WG-76 Interface • Met with the SC-206 DFO in August • Committee had released the OSED for FRAC • Reviewed our draft vs. theirs • Fundamental disconnect between styles • AIS/MET Workshop held in Sept. • Met with the 3 Co-Chairs • Unsure what they will end up with relative to our style OSED • Plan to do only high level, not service level.
